Dry needling offers several potential benefits, especially for people dealing with musculoskeletal pain or movement issues. Here’s a breakdown of the main advantages:

🔹 1. Pain Relief

Dry needling targets trigger points (tight bands or knots in muscle), which can help reduce:

  • Chronic pain (like neck, shoulder, or low back pain)
  • Tension headaches
  • Sciatica-like symptoms

🔹 2. Improved Range of Motion

By releasing tight muscles and reducing spasms, it often helps improve flexibility and joint movement — useful for athletes or people recovering from injury.

🔹 3. Faster Recovery

When used with other therapies (like physical therapy or massage), dry needling can speed up the healing process by increasing blood flow and reducing inflammation in the area.

🔹 4. Reduced Muscle Tension

Trigger points can cause persistent tightness or muscle guarding — dry needling can help the muscle “reset” and relax.

🔹 5. Neuromuscular Re-education

It can help “wake up” or normalize the communication between your nervous system and muscles, especially after injury or long periods of compensation.

🔹 6. Minimal Side Effects

While it might cause some soreness or bruising, it’s generally low-risk when performed by a trained practitioner.

⚡️ EMS – Electrical Muscle Stimulation: What is it?

Electrical Muscle Stimulation (EMS) has some solid benefits, especially if you’re using it intentionally — whether for recovery, strength, or rehab. Here’s a rundown of the key perks:

⚡️ 1. Muscle Recovery

EMS helps increase blood circulation, which can:

  • Reduce soreness (DOMS)
  • Flush out metabolic waste

  • Speed up recovery after intense workouts

⚡️ 2. Muscle Strengthening

High-intensity EMS can recruit deep muscle fibers that are harder to activate with voluntary contractions. This is helpful for:

  • Strength training
  • Preventing muscle atrophy during injury
  • Enhancing rehab after surgery (like ACL repair)

⚡️ 3. Pain Relief (TENS Mode)

Many EMS devices also include TENS (Transcutaneous Electrical Nerve Stimulation), which helps:

  • Block pain signals
  • Release endorphins
  • Manage chronic pain (e.g., back pain, arthritis)

⚡️ 4. Improved Muscle Endurance & Activation

Athletes use EMS to improve neuromuscular efficiency — basically getting your muscles to “fire” faster and more effectively during training or competition.

⚡️ 5. Rehabilitation & Injury Prevention

EMS is often used in physical therapy to:

  • Re-educate muscles after injury
  • Improve joint stability
  • Prevent disuse atrophy (e.g., after being in a cast)

⚡️ 6. Time Efficiency

In short bursts, EMS can give muscles a workout without weights or high joint stress — useful for people who can’t do full resistance training.
